National Institute of Securities Markets (NISM) was established in 2006 by the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I). PGDM (SM) is an AICTE approved two-year Post-Graduate Diploma Programme in Management, where the students get exposure to varied subjects and verticals of securities markets including Economics, Financial Statement Analysis, Corporate Finance, Portfolio Management, Equity Valuation, Fixed Income Securities, and Derivatives & Risk Management, Investment Banking, Mutual Funds, and Wealth Management.
NISM PGDM SM curriculum, along with application-based teaching pedagogy and industry internship, serves as a strong foundation for further grooming and growth into various career paths in the corporate/financial/securities markets. PGDM (SM) students are positioned to take up a wide range of roles and responsibilities, such as Analysts, Investment Managers, Investment Bankers, Treasury Managers, Risk Managers, Compliance Officers, Financial Planners, Wealth Managers etc.

NISM Mumbai PGDM (SM) programme is a unique blend of specialized securities markets inputs and managerial insights. Since the field of securities markets represents the confluence of several related areas, the NISM PGDM Securities Markets program curriculum rests on the following pillars:
- Economics, including financial economics
- Finance
- Accounting and Reporting
- Quantitative Methods and Computing
- Law and Compliance
- FinTech
The key takeaways from the programme are:
- Structured and comprehensive insights into the equity, debt, currency and commodity markets, and their derivative markets, in a well-designed and rigorously delivered environment
- Insights from Finance, Accounting, Economics, Computing, Quantitative Methods and Law
- Comprehensive coverage of the latest developments in FinTech
- Developments in ESG
- An enviable repertoire of knowledge, skills and applications in various segments of the securities markets leading to various career pathways
- Development of analytical skills, critical thinking, problem solving and reporting, as is required of a contemporary professional
- Learning to learn, which is the hallmark of a global professional. This in turn, could help the participant in adding other nationally and internationally relevant professional certifications to his/her Resume, during the course of PGDM (SM) or in the future, to remain current and contemporary.
NMISM Mumbai PGDM (SM) can lead the successful participants to the following careers pathways:
- Segments: Equity Markets, Debt Markets, Currency and Currency Derivative Markets, Commodity Derivative Markets
- Market Infrastructure Institutions: A wide range of roles (Business Development, Operations, Compliance, Risk Management, etc.) in Market Infrastructure Institutions including Stock Exchanges, Commodity Exchanges, Clearing Corporations and Depositories
- Research and Analytics: Credit Research & Ratings, Economic Research, Policy Research, Analytics and Computing in Risk Management & Derivatives
- Banking: Commercial banking, Treasury Operations, Treasury Management etc.
- Advisory: Investment Advisor, Personal Financial Planner, Wealth Manager
- Mutual Funds: Business Development, Distribution, Operations, Compliance, Risk Management, etc. in the Mutual Funds Industry

The MBA program at LM Thapar School of Management (LMTSM) is a transformative two-year full-time course. LM Thapar School of Management MBA course combines foundational management lessons with experiential learning components such as consulting projects, industry internships, and live case studies. Students engage with core management disciplines, choose electives aligned with their career goals, and also earn a certification in Artificial Intelligence.
LM Thapar School of Management MBA is based on carefully designed structure that balances theory and application. Over four semesters, students complete 70 credits including core courses, electives, and a mandatory summer internship. Core subjects in LM Thapar MBA curriculum cover areas like finance, marketing, operations, analytics, and strategy, while electives allow students to specialize in their chosen domain.
The LMTSM MBA offers five key specializations in Business Analytics and Information Systems, Finance, Operations, Human Resource Management, and Marketing. Each MBA specialization is prepared to align with emerging industry trends and equips students with domain-specific skills. For instance, the Business Analytics and Information Systems track prepares students to leverage data and technology for decision-making, using tools such as Tableau, big data platforms, and risk analytics.

LM Thapar School of Management MBA Selection Process gives due weightages to Professional Readiness, Academic Readiness, and Academic History of a candidate. Merit score for LM Thapar MBA selection process is calculated as follows:
COMPUTATION OF MERIT SCORE:
1. The weights given to the components A, B and C are 45%, 40% and 15% respectively. A, B, and C are the applicant’s scores in Professional Readiness, Academic Readiness,
and Academic History, respectively.
2. Diversity factor is considered in the component A.
3. Final merit is prepared based on the Net Score, calculated using the following
formula: Net Score = (0.45*A) + (0.4*B) + (0.15*C)
LM Thapar MBA scholarships are offered to applicants who have achieved excellence in their prior academic studies. There are 90 merit scholarships available, divided into three slabs:
- 50% tuition fee waiver
- 30% tuition fee waiver
- 20% tuition fee waiver
Awards are granted based on the applicant’s ranking in the admission evaluation process.

National Insurance Academy (NIA) Pune PGDM is 2 years full time AICTE approved MBA equivalent management program. NIA Post Graduate Diploma in Management is more focused on Insurance business management and offers wide range of specializations required for Insurance business market.
The PGDM program aims to create a stream of young talent by building capacities in the management of Insurance, Pension, and allied sectors. The program offers to undertake and create an ambience for policy research, to promote learning, education and training in Insurance. NIA Pune PGDM cultivates essential industry skills and ensures that the graduates are well-prepared for diverse roles within the industry by fostering capacities such as critical thinking, problem-solving, effective communication, and ethical decision-making, enhancing the overall competency of students.

National Insurance Academy (NIA) Pune PGDM is AICTE approved 2 years full time MBA equivalent management course with rigorous curriculum focused on Insurance business. NIA PGDM program curriculum is divided into six trimesters spread across two years. The curriculum is divided in core courses and electives. The focus on insurance in the program offers key specialization areas in General Insurance, Life Insurance, Health Insurance, Property Insurance, Sustainability Management, Marketing, Finance, Entrepreneurship and Innovation among others.
The NIA Pune curriculum consists of 55% core Management subjects like Finance, HR, Marketing, Analytics and Technology along with 45% Insurance Subjects viz. General Insurance, Life Insurance, Re-Insurance and Pension. Thus, the PGDM of NIA stands out in comparison with other PGDM Courses of similar nature and gives the student an added advantage of choosing an industry like Insurance, technology which is set for unprecedented expansion, while making their career choices. This programme is so designed to nurture students for top leadership role like CEOs in future and also to create entrepreneurs in the field of Insurance and Technology.
The unique blend of Management and Insurance has made the programme attractive to the employers giving a choice of well nurtured talent ready to take up any managerial position in Insurance and allied areas.

NIA Pune eligibility criteria for PGDM Admission 2026 have following key points:
- The candidate must hold a minimum 3 years’ bachelor's degree, with at least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A
- Candidates appearing for the final examination for the Bachelor’s degree (or equivalent examination) can also apply to the PGDM Program
- NIA Pune has prescribed upper age limit for applicants as on July 1, 2026. For General, EWS and NC-OBC category the candidates with maximum 28 years of age can apply. For SC/ST/DA category, the candidates with maximum 30 years of age can apply.
- Applicant should appear in one of the acceptable MBA entrance exams like CAT/XAT/CMAT
NIA Pune final selection round consists of Group Discussion and Personal Interview. All the shortlisted candidates must appear in GD-PI round. The final selection of the candidates will be based on weightages of MBA entrance score (CAT, XAT, CMAT), performance in GD and PI, consistent academic record, Work experience. National Insurance Academy (NIA) Pune Scholarships: Overview
NIA Pune scholarships are offered to meritorious and economically weaker students. NIA gives 9 scholarships of Rs. 1 lac each to meritorious students, girl students, eligible students belonging to specified categories including students belonging to economically weaker sections. These scholarships are subject to prescribed NIA Pune Eligibility criteria including attendance, Academic Performance and good conduct.

IMI Kolkata The two-year PGDM programme is meant to give aspiring managers the tools they need in a variety of functional management areas to manage firms in a creative way. The programme’s design seeks to help students gain fundamental managerial skills for use in both Indian and international contexts.
Students have access to modern courses like Digital Marketing, Fintech, Data Analytics and Machine Learning, Generative AI, Business Analytics, Entrepreneurship, ESG, New Venture Development and Design Thinking for Rural Innovation, etc. In the second year, students take modern elective courses taught by on-campus faculty members and industry professionals.
The programme is approved by AICTE, accredited by the National Board of Accreditation (NBA) and internationally by the prestigious Association of MBAs (AMBA).

Education background
To be eligible for admission to the PGDM Programme, the participants must possess a bachelor’s equivalent degree, with a minimum of 50% aggregate marks or equivalent in any discipline, from a recognised university in India or abroad (recognised by the UGC / Association of Indian Universities). However, the final selection may be based on a higher cut-off percentage depending on the total number of applicants for the programme. The bachelor’s degree or equivalent qualification obtained by the candidate must entail a minimum of three years of education after completing higher secondary schooling under the 10+2 system or equivalent. Candidates appearing in the final year of their bachelor’s degree or equivalent are also eligible, provided they furnish proof of meeting the minimum eligibility criteria by September 30, 2026. Candidates who are unable to comply with this requirement are liable to be rejected from the programme. It is desirable that candidates complete all academic requirements before enrolling for the programme to help them keep pace with the rigour and assessment parameters of the programme.
Participant profile
Participants in the PGDM programme may be fresh graduates and/or those with relevant work experience from any discipline, including Engineering, Humanities, Commerce, Economics, Medicine, or any other field of education.
New-age Courses
IMI Kolkata programme curriculum highlights include specialized courses as given below.
LBA course, it focuses on connecting students with local businesses, providing them with opportunities to collaborate, analyze business challenges, and propose strategic solutions. Through LBA, students gain practical insights into real-world business scenarios, develop problem-solving skills, apply classroom knowledge to actual business situations and contribute to the growth of local enterprises.
ESG, IMI Kolkata prioritizes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) principles in its curriculum, focusing on responsible and sustainable business practices. The curriculum teaches students to evaluate a company's performance in terms of ethical, social, environmental and governance perspectives, equipping future business leaders with the necessary knowledge for long-term sustainability.
Data Analytics, The Data Analytics area at IMI Kolkata provides a comprehensive and hands-on program that equips students with a versatile skill set to navigate the evolving data landscape. Our curriculum covers a wide spectrum of tools and techniques, including Excel for data preprocessing and visualization, R and Python for statistical analysis, machine learning and textual analytics, SQL for database management, Tableau for data visualization, SPSS Statistics and SPSS Modeler for advanced analytics, and NVivo for qualitative data analysis. By integrating these powerful tools into our coursework, students gain proficiency in the entire data analytics workflow, from data collection and preprocessing to advanced modeling and visualization. This holistic approach ensures that our graduates are well-prepared to excel in data-intensive roles and contribute effectively to data-driven decision-making in various industries
Design Thinking for Rural Innovation
IMI Kolkata has collaborated with the School of Design Thinking to integrate the course on Design Thinking in a comprehensive manner. With the support of Mission Samriddhi, a social impact platform dedicated to holistic development of Rural India, the course "Design Thinking for Rural Innovation" aims to provide management students with hands-on elements in the rural community and empower them with the skills and methodologies of Design Thinking to address and solve pressing issues in rural areas.
This course primarily helps students to hone their Critical Thinking, Problem-Solving and Integrated Thinking skills.
Generative AI
IMI Kolkata introduces a specialized course on Generative AI (GenAI), a transformative technology that is reshaping industries by automating creative processes, enhancing decision-making, and enabling innovative business models. The course is designed to familiarize MBA students with the core concepts of GenAI, its technological foundations, and its wide-ranging practical applications. It further examines the managerial implications of GenAI adoption, including system architecture, deployment strategies, capability development, governance, and ethical considerations. Delivered through a blend of theory, case studies, hands-on practice, and real-world business applications, the course aims to equip students with actionable GenAI literacy and the skills to leverage its potential in managerial contexts.

IMI Kolkata PGDM Selection Process
Candidates who apply online for admission into PGDM will be shortlisted on the basis of Entrance Score (CAT/XAT/CMAT or GMAT score)
Academic Record
Only shortlisted candidates will be called for the final stage of the selection process – the Individual Assessment Individual Assessment Process (Personal Interview) will be held in January/ February 2026(tentative). Past academic records, performance in the individual assessment process along with other qualitative parameters, like quality of work experience and extra-curricular activities constitute the core components of the selection process. The IMI Kolkata Admissions Committee reserves the right to modify these components while communicating these to the applicants at the Individual Assessment stage. The overall objective will be to identify and assess the candidate’s potential for a managerial career.
Personal Interview
The last stage of the procedure is the Personal Interview round in which students are evaluated based on their knowledge of current events, oral communication skills, domain knowledge of their degree, and work experience (if any). This is an extensive session with a panel that includes representatives of the faculty, business houses, and alumni. Students are also assigned a topic for the extempore round, which assesses their ability to think on their feet.

IMI Kolkata Tuition Fee Waiver
All students whose total family income is less than Rs. 8 lakhs per annum shall be eligible for Scholarship under Economically Weaker Section. Applications for Tuition Fee Waiver under Economically Weaker Section shall be invited from the students after they have been admitted into the programme. Any student joining PGDM 2026-2028 batch who is desirous of claiming the tuition waiver should apply to admissions office ([email protected]) before due date as will be intimated by the institute, with a copy of the income tax returns, PAN number, Certificate issued by competent authority appointed by appropriate government. Requests received after due date shall not be processed. Please note that all Applications for Tuition fee waiver (under economically weaker section) shall be collected and processed at one time for all such applicants. Scholarships for Economically Weaker Section shall be offered up to 5% seats of the total intake of the institute.
